South Jersey Vet Center - Veteran connections
We understand that the transition from military to civilian life can be a challenge. We offer a variety of ways to assist you in that process such as:
- How to get VA medical benefits and register for care
- Where to go to file claims and other forms
- Understanding your VA education benefits
- Housing and home loans
- Education and referral for VA burial benefits
The South Jersey Vet Center can also connect you to Veterans Service Organizations in your community.
